Who won the SIDHAUR assembly constituency in 1977?

RAM SAGAR (JNP) won SIDHAUR in 1977, by a margin of 18,395 votes.

Which party has won SIDHAUR the most times?

JNP, with 1 of the 2 wins recorded since 1974.

How many times has SIDHAUR gone to the polls?

2 times, from 1974 to 1977.
